Ghanaian artist Shatta Wale expressed frustration with the recent movement to decrease the popularity of Nigerian music in Ghana.

He believes that Ghanaians should have the freedom to enjoy the music of their choice and that the focus of the music industry should be on promoting Ghanaian artists rather than limiting the success of Nigerian artists.

Shatta Wale criticized the idea of reducing the exposure of Nigerian artists such as Wizkid, Davido, and Burna Boy in Ghana.

He also questioned why some in the industry would want to play their music less frequently, considering the admire these Nigerian artists have shown for Ghana.

The artist used humor to emphasize the length of time it would take for Ghanaian artists to achieve the same level of recognition and popularity in Nigeria as Nigerian artists do in Ghana.

He emphasized that Ghanaians shouldn’t be forced to listen to a particular artist.

“Your spirit of wanna be is very bad ..Is it by force for Ghanaians to listen to your fav. They like Wizkid.”
